Java轻松入门:数据库登录操作步骤详解 (java中连入数据库登录)
Java是一种常用的编程语言,被广泛应用于开发各种类型的应用程序,如桌面客户端、web应用程序和移动应用程序等。在Java应用程序中,访问数据库是一个常见的需求。本文将详细介绍如何使用Java语言进行数据库登录操作的步骤。
步骤1:下载并安装JDBC驱动程序
Java应用程序需要使用JDBC驱动程序来连接和访问数据库。不同的数据库厂商提供不同的JDBC驱动程序,需要下载并安装相应的驱动程序。例如,如果我们使用MySQL数据库,可以从MySQL官方网站下载MySQL的JDBC驱动程序。
步骤2:导入JDBC驱动程序
在Java应用程序中,需要导入JDBC驱动程序来使用其中的类和方法。这可以通过在项目中添加JAR文件来完成。在Eclipse中,可以右键单击项目,选择“Properties”菜单,在弹出的窗口中选择“Java Build Path”选项卡,然后单击“Add External JARs”按钮来添加JDBC驱动程序的JAR文件。
步骤3:加载JDBC驱动程序
在Java程序中,需要使用Class.forName()方法来加载JDBC驱动程序。例如,如果我们使用MySQL数据库,可以使用以下代码来加载MySQL的JDBC驱动程序:
“`
Class.forName(“com.mysql.jdbc.Driver”);
“`
步骤4:建立数据库连接
在Java程序中,需要使用DriverManager.getConnection()方法来建立数据库连接。该方法需要传入数据库的URL、用户名和密码三个参数。例如,如果我们使用MySQL数据库,并且想要连接到名为“mydb”的数据库中,可以使用以下代码来建立数据库连接:
“`
String url = “jdbc:mysql://localhost/mydb”;
String user = “root”;
String password = “password”;
Connection connection = DriverManager.getConnection(url, user, password);
“`
其中,“localhost”表示本地机器,”mydb”表示要连接的数据库名称,”root”表示数据库的用户名,”password”表示数据库的密码。
步骤5:创建Statement对象
在Java程序中,需要使用Connection.createStatement()方法来创建一个Statement对象,用于执行SQL语句。例如,可以使用以下代码来创建Statement对象:
“`
Statement statement = connection.createStatement();
“`
步骤6:执行SQL语句
在Java程序中,可以使用Statement.executeUpdate()方法来执行INSERT、UPDATE和DELETE等修改型的SQL语句,使用Statement.executeQuery()方法来执行SELECT等查询型的SQL语句。例如,可以使用以下代码来执行查询语句并获取结果集:
“`
String sql = “SELECT * FROM my_table”;
ResultSet resultSet = statement.executeQuery(sql);
“`
在执行SQL语句之前,需要确保已经建立了数据库连接和Statement对象。
步骤7:处理结果集
在Java程序中,可以使用ResultSet对象来处理查询结果集。例如,可以使用ResultSet.next()方法遍历结果集并获取每一行数据。例如,可以使用以下代码来处理结果集:
“`
while (resultSet.next()) {
int id = resultSet.getInt(“id”);
String name = resultSet.getString(“name”);
int age = resultSet.getInt(“age”);
System.out.println(id + “\t” + name + “\t” + age);
}
“`
其中,“id”、“name”和“age”是表中的字段名。
步骤8:关闭数据库连接
在Java程序中,需要使用Connection.close()方法来关闭数据库连接,以释放资源。例如,可以使用以下代码来关闭数据库连接:
“`
connection.close();
“`
在关闭数据库连接之前,需要确保已经处理完了所有的ResultSet对象。
综上所述,。在Java应用程序中,访问数据库是一个常见的需求,需要掌握数据库登录操作的步骤和技巧。通过本文的介绍和示例代码,读者可以轻松入门Java应用程序中的数据库登录操作。